Draymond Green didn't want Tristan Thompson to be suspended during The Finals following their altercation at the end of Game 1.

The NBA was considering a suspension for Thompson until they interviewed Green.

Green was asked by the NBA whether he expected any negative emotions with Thompson to spill over into Game 2. Green refuted that notion, even when explaining the moment when Thompson shoved the ball in his face.

"Man, it's the Warriors versus the Cavaliers, not the Bloods versus the Crips," Green said to the NBA.
